ASHTON, Pa. - With players returning from the beach and vacation for the start of the school year, the Delaware Valley Hockey League launched its 2022-2023 season this past weekend. 15 teams are competing in the league this year, with divisions ranging from first-time 6U players to 18U players finishing their youth hockey careers.

Spanning Delaware to Hershey, Pennsylvania, the league offers competitive hockey for players and teams at all levels. The season will also feature the relaunching of a sled hockey division, affording athletes of all abilities to take the ice and play in a rink close to home.


The DVHL looks forward to the season with a host of tournaments and programs, starting with its collaboration on the 6U/8U Jamboree at Ice Works in Ashton, Pennsylvania on September 24 and 25. The Philadelphia Flyers will be stopping by on Saturday, welcoming players to the tournament with a visit from a special guest between 11 a.m. and 1 p.m.
